DTV VISA APPROVED IN TAIPEI!

A quick story…

So I wasn’t planning on getting my DTV Visa until January 2025.

But my friend told me that things were going online by then so I decided to do it sooner.

I found this FB group at the end of November and started reading through the post.

It took me almost a week of research and a few trips to the printing shop to put together all the required documents.

But I did it.

And then, I booked my flight to Taipei on December 8th and on December 9th, I went to the Thai Embassy at 9am.

I’ve seen a few people mention that they were getting strict with the requirements and they were definitely right.

Thank goodness I went over and beyond what was required because they were not afraid to ask questions and require proof.

I left the Thai Embassy at 11:00am all sweaty and flustered.

They told me to come back at 4:00pm to find out if I got it or not.

That wait in between felt like the longest 5 hours ever.

But I knew that I did everything that I could and it was out of my hands.

So when I came back at 4pm, they asked for the visa fee and told me to come back the next day.

I was almost in disbelief because of how hard they interviewed me earlier that day.

Anyway, here I am today, December 10th, holding my DTV Visa!

Thanks again to this group, I couldn’t have done it without everyone’s help!
